    • Between a cylinder block and a housing, there is disposed a valve base plate. The valve base plate is formed with mutually isolated first and second intake openings for fluidly communicating each of piston chambers in the cylinder block with an intake chamber defined in the housing. A reed valve element is incorporated with each piston chamber. The reed valve element is arranged to open the first and second intake openings with the aid of a fluid when the piston is moved away from the reed valve element and close the first and second intake openings with the aid of the fluid when the piston is moved toward the reed valve element. Due to provision of the two, viz., first and second intake openings, opening movement of the reed valve element is carried out along with a twisting motion of the same.

    • An apparatus for alarming abnormal coolant in a space cooling cycle, comprising a coolant passage for guiding high-pressure side liquid coolant in said space cooling cycle, a sensor disposed in said coolant passage and provided with a movable part having an operating fluid sealed therein and adapted to be operated by the difference of the pressure of said operating fluid and that of said liquid coolant, and a switch and an alarm device disposed in said coolant passage and interlocked with the movable part, and said operating fluid having higher saturated pressure than the saturated pressure of said coolant and possessing an ability to operate said switch when the extent of subcool of said coolant exceeds a prescribed level and the pressure of the coolant exceeds the pressure of said operating liquid and when the pressure of the coolant exceeds the pressure under which said operating fluid is wholly in a gasified state.
